Correct answer: A — Arrange thyroid function review and advise prescriber assessment for possible over-replacement
Palpitations, tremor and weight loss can indicate excessive thyroid hormone replacement. Thyroid function tests and prescriber review are needed before changing the dose. Interacting products such as iron should not be used deliberately to reduce exposure. Abrupt long-term discontinuation is not appropriate without clinical assessment.
